The 2020 Dell XPS 8940 Desktop delivers powerful performance for both work and play. Featuring an 11th Gen Intel Core i7 processor, ample memory, and dedicated graphics, this renewed desktop is ready to handle demanding tasks with ease.

Specifications:

  • Processor: Intel Core i7-11700 (Eight Core, up to 4.9GHz)
  • Memory: 64GB RAM
  • Storage: 1TB HDD + 256GB SSD
  • Graphics: Nvidia GeForce GTX 1660
  • Operating System: Windows 10 Pro
  • Ports:
    • Optional Optical Drive
    • SD Card Slot
    • Headset Jack
    • 3 x USB 3.1
    • 1 x USB 3.1 Type-C
    • Audio Ports (5.1 channel, 3 jacks)
    • DisplayPort 1.2 (UMA only)
    • HDMI 1.4 (UMA only)
    • 4 x USB 3.1
    • 2 x USB 2.0
  • Dimensions:
    • Height: 14.45" (367 mm) without feet, 15.5" (393 mm) with feet
    • Width: 6.65" (169 mm)
    • Depth: 12.13" (308 mm)
  • Weight: Starting at 13.89 lb (6.3 kg)

Pros & Cons

👍 Pros

  • 64GB of RAM provides substantial headroom for multitasking, virtual machines, and memory-intensive workflows
  • The i7-11700 eight-core processor delivers strong single-threaded and multi-threaded performance
  • Dual storage with SSD boot drive and HDD data drive balances speed and capacity
  • Nvidia GTX 1660 enables capable 1080p gaming and GPU-accelerated creative work
  • Comprehensive port selection includes USB-C, multiple USB 3.1 ports, and SD card reader

👎 Cons

  • The 256GB SSD is relatively small and will fill quickly with applications and games
  • The GTX 1660 is an older-generation GPU that struggles with demanding titles at high settings
  • As a renewed unit, cosmetic wear and reduced remaining component lifespan are possible
  • The compact XPS 8940 chassis limits future GPU upgrades to shorter, lower-power cards
  • The 1TB HDD is a mechanical drive, which is significantly slower than SSD storage for file access
